Travel Tips
⛰ Catch the Sunrise over the Ganges
If you're traveling in the morning from Varanasi, be sure to find a seat on the side of the train facing the Ganges River. The views of the sunrise over the river are not to be missed, showcasing the spiritual beauty of Varanasi as you leave.
📍 Try Local Snacks
Don't miss the opportunity to sample local snacks available from vendors on board or during stops. Popular choices include 'samosas' and 'chai'. Be prepared to indulge in regional flavors as you travel south.
🚍 Scenic Highlights along the Route
Be on the lookout for lush greenery, charming villages, and the Western Ghats as the train approaches Thiruvananthapuram. The contrast of landscapes from the northern plains to southern hills makes for a picturesque journey.
🎭 Festivals to Plan Around
Travel during significant regional festivals like Onam or Vishu to experience local traditions and cultural programs along the way. These festivals often result in special train services and traditional food offerings on board.
🏛 Know Your Train Class and Amenities
Different trains on this route offer various classes of travel. Research and choose the right class—AC Sleeper for comfort or Sleeper class for budget options. Some trains may also have dining cars or pantry services for meals.
